Should I Enable Steam Overlay in Game?

When playing games on Steam, you may come across the option to enable or disable the Steam Overlay. This feature allows you to access various Steam functions while playing a game, such as chatting with friends, checking your friend list, and more. However, some users may wonder whether enabling the Steam Overlay can affect their gaming performance. In this article, we’ll explore the benefits and drawbacks of enabling Steam Overlay in game.

Benefits of Enabling Steam Overlay

Easier Social Interaction: Enabling Steam Overlay allows you to easily chat with your friends, join groups, and participate in community activities while playing a game.

Improved Game Discovery: The Steam Overlay allows you to access your friends’ libraries and discover new games that they’re playing.

Enhanced Community Experience: The Overlay enables you to participate in community events, join servers, and engage with fellow players in real-time.

Drawbacks of Enabling Steam Overlay

Performance Impact: Some users have reported that enabling Steam Overlay can negatively affect their game performance, causing FPS drops, lag, and other issues.

Distractions: Having the Steam Overlay enabled can be distracting, especially if you’re trying to focus on the game.

Security Concerns: Some users have reported security issues with the Steam Overlay, such as vulnerability to hacking and malware.

When to Enable Steam Overlay

Casual Gaming: If you’re playing games casually and don’t need to focus on performance, enabling Steam Overlay can enhance your gaming experience.

Multiplayer Games: Enabling Steam Overlay is especially useful in multiplayer games, where you need to communicate with teammates and stay connected with the community.

Streamers and Content Creators: Enabling Steam Overlay can be beneficial for streamers and content creators, as it allows them to easily share their gameplay and interact with their audience.

When to Disable Steam Overlay

Competitive Games: If you’re playing competitive games that require peak performance, disabling Steam Overlay can help optimize your frame rate and reduce lag.

Single-Player Games: If you’re playing single-player games, disabling Steam Overlay can help you focus on the game and avoid distractions.
